OBJECTIVE: To analyze the efficacy and safety of therapeutic exercises and chest hardware massage in electrostatic field in patients with COVID-associated viral pneumonia. MATERIAL AND METHODS: We retrospectively analyzed 1551 patients admitted to the Clinical Hospital No. 1 (MEDSI Group JSC) with COVID-associated pneumonia between April 01, 2020 and June 15, 2021 (ICD-10 U07.1 and U07.2). Considering inclusion and exclusion criteria, we enrolled 153 patients. All patients were divided into comparable groups and subgroups depending on the methods of rehabilitation treatment and CT stage of viral pneumonia. Lung damage was assessed semi-automatically using Philips Portal v11 COPD software. Rehabilitation measures included therapeutic exercises and chest hardware massage in electrostatic field. therapeutic exercises. RESULTS: Therapeutic exercises significantly reduced severity of lung damage in patients with viral pneumonia CT-2 and no oxygen support (from 28.05% [28; 29.5] at admission to 15.3% [14.2; 19.3] at discharge). It was not observed in patients without rehabilitation treatment and in patients undergoing therapeutic exercises and massage in electrostatic field. CONCLUSION: Therapeutic exercises in patients with COVID-19 and baseline lung damage > 25% and < 50% (CT-2 stage) significantly reduce severity of lung damage at discharge compared to the control group.

According to the published data, the rate of fistula formation in the postoperative period ranges from 0.3% to 29%. Currently, due to the high risk of suture failure in the postoperative period and tracheal and esophageal fistulas formation, the options for fistulas treatment by the regenerative rehabilitation methods are under consideration. The frequency of fistula healing and reduction of scar deformities after adipose tissue autografting ranges from 43% to 55%. OBJECTIVE: To develop the minimally invasive technology for postoperative fistulas treatment and describe the real-world experience of its use in terms of hospital stay reduction and patients' quality of life improvement. MATERIAL AND METHODS: Patients were selected as part of a pilot research project (Development of Personalized Approaches to Regenerative Rehabilitation for Surgical Patients, # 0394-2020-0011). Patients' quality of life was assessed using the Russian version of the EQ-5D-5L questionnaire (Russian version for Russia). This article presents a clinical example of successful repair of a cutaneous tracheal fistula by autografting of adipose tissue three months after fistula formation. RESULTS: In one month after autografting of adipose tissue, the tracheobronchial secretion through the fistula has stopped. According to the follow-up computed tomography of the neck and tracheobronchoscopy, the fistulous passage is not observed. CONCLUSION: The presence of a fistula worsens the patient's quality of life and increases the risk of secondary infection. When treating patients with tracheal fistulas of high and extremely high surgical risk, the method of autografting of adipose tissue can be a safe and effective alternative to conventional surgery. Further study of this method of regenerative rehabilitation is required.
